The purpose of each county task force may be as follows:
(a) To promote a countywide policy on violent crimes against women.
(b) To make recommendations on how to reduce violent crime.
(c) To prepare and place counties in a strong position to compete for federal and state funds that may become available for the purposes of this title.
(d) To facilitate coordination of services and responses between governmental agencies and between governmental agencies and nonprofit agencies serving women who are victims of violent crimes.
(e) To initiate local domestic violence prevention planning and priorities for the use of federal and state domestic violence prevention grants.
